The U.S. Air Force Academy provides youth summer camps that offer amazing opportunities to learn more about military training, engineering and various STEM programs. These camps are offered in both residential and non-residential options and last for 10 days on the Academy grounds.

What activities will I be able to participate in during the camp?

During the Air Force Academy Youth Camp, you will have the chance to try out hands-on activities like parachute jumps, flight challenges, rappelling from tall towers and rock climbing walls, and build a model rocket or jet engine. You may also have the chance to explore STEM fields through robotics or cyber security labs.

Are there any age requirements for this camp?

The Air Force Academy Youth Camp is open to applicants who are 13-18 years old at the start of the program in June. Additionally, applicants must be U.S. citizens or legal residents of the United States.
